Câmera da Al Jazeera é morto em emboscada na Líbia, diz emissora


Incidente ocorreu em Hawari, próximo à cidade rebelde de Benghazi.
Equipe foi supreendida por 'emboscada armada', segundo a Al Jazeera.

Do G1, com agências internacionais


Um câmera da rede de TV Al Jazeera foi morto em uma emboscada próximo à cidade líbia de Benghazi, informou a emissora neste sábado (12).


A área está dominada pelos rebeldes que combatem o regime do ditador Muammar Kadhafi desde 15 de fevereiro.

Ali Hassan al-Jaber morreu na região de Hawari. A equipe foi supreendida por uma "emboscada armada", segundo a rede de TV baseada no Qatar.





Al Jazeera employee killed in Libya

Cameraman Ali Hassan Al Jaber was returning to eastern city of Benghazi from filing report when he was shot and killed.
Last Modified: 12 Mar 2011 19:40 GMT

An Al Jazeera cameraman has been killed in what appears to have been an ambush near the rebel-held city of Benghazi in eastern Libya.

Ali Hassan Al Jaber was returning to Benghazi from a nearby town after filing a report from an opposition protest when unknown fighters opened fire on a car he and his colleagues were travelling in.

Two people including Al Jaber were shot. Al Jaber was rushed to hospital, but did not survive.

Wadah Khanfar, the director-general of Al Jazeera, says the network "will not remain silent" and will pursue those behind the ambush through legal channels.

He says that the killing came after "an unprecedented campaign" against the network by Libyan leader Muammar Gaddafi.
